Michael Hammond

Hammond1VP of Production

Michael, a native Angelino, started his career working in music videos and commercials. It wasn't long before his talent was recognized and he quickly became a Production Manager for Forty Acres and a Mule's "The Search for the next King of Comedy" Pilot. Shortly thereafter Michael joined the team at CBS/World Race Productions as a Producer for "The Amazing Race." After producing seven great seasons of The Amazing Race, Michael joined the team at FOX/Granada America as a Line Producer for "Hell's Kitchen" ( 4,5,6,7). Again serving as Line Producer, Michael played an integral role on The Red Bull Air Race World Championships and Red Bull BC1 (world break dancing championships) for FSW/Grace Productions. Prior to joining the Collins Avenue as the VP of Production, Michael helped Reivelle bring "Losing It with Jillian" to NBC audiences.
